Human skin accounts for 16 percent of a person’s total body weight. Facial skin, due to direct exposure, bears the brunt of environmental factors such as pollution, heat, ultraviolet radiation, toxins and bacteria. Facial skin also serves other purposes such as immunologic surveillance, vitamin D production, sensory perception, fluid regulation and thermoregulation.
